WebAlthough Thailand uses the Western calendar, it does so alongside the traditional Thai calendar which is 543 years ahead of its Western equivalent. This is because Thailand is a majority Buddhist country and the year in which the Buddha died, or entered Nirvana, is believed to be 543 B.C. Web12 Apr 2024 · On behalf of the Government and people of the United States of America, I wish the people of the Kingdom of Thailand a peaceful and prosperous new year ahead … Web14 Jan 2009 · The easiest way that I was taught was to simply deduct 543 from the Thai year (or add same amount to Western date). So, in answer to the original question, the current Thai year is 2552, take the age 19 from it to leave the Thai birth year of 2533 then take 543 from that to leave 1990.
